源码如何部署到腾讯服务器里,详细解析,源码部署到腾讯云服务器的全过程
- 综合资讯
- 2024-11-07 06:20:59
- 2

源码部署到腾讯云服务器的全过程包括:1. 创建腾讯云服务器并配置网络;2. 通过SSH连接到服务器;3. 上传源码到服务器;4. 解压源码并配置环境;5. 编译源码;6...
源码部署到腾讯云服务器的全过程包括:1. 创建腾讯云服务器并配置网络;2. 通过SSH连接到服务器;3. 上传源码到服务器;4. 解压源码并配置环境;5. 编译源码;6. 启动应用服务;7. 配置防火墙和安全组;8. 测试部署效果。详细步骤涉及环境搭建、配置文件修改、服务启动等关键步骤。
随着互联网技术的飞速发展,越来越多的企业和个人开始关注云计算服务,腾讯云作为国内领先的云服务提供商,为广大用户提供稳定、高效、安全的云计算服务,本文将详细解析如何将源码部署到腾讯云服务器,帮助您快速入门腾讯云服务。
准备工作
1、腾讯云账号:您需要在腾讯云官网注册一个账号,并完成实名认证。
2、云服务器:进入腾讯云控制台,购买一台云服务器,选择适合您业务需求的云服务器类型、规格和地域。
3、SSH密钥:为了方便远程登录服务器,您需要生成一对SSH密钥,并将公钥添加到云服务器的安全组规则中。
4、源码:确保您已经将项目源码准备好,并进行了必要的编译和打包。
部署步骤
1、登录云服务器
使用SSH客户端(如PuTTY)登录到您的云服务器,以下是登录命令:
ssh -i /path/to/your/private-key.pem your_username@your_server_ip
/path/to/your/private-key.pem
是您生成的SSH私钥文件的路径,your_username
是云服务器的登录用户名,your_server_ip
是云服务器的公网IP地址。
2、安装依赖
根据您的项目需求,安装必要的依赖库,以下以Python项目为例,使用pip安装依赖:
pip install -r requirements.txt
requirements.txt
是项目依赖文件的路径。
3、部署项目
将项目源码上传到云服务器,以下以FTP为例,上传项目源码:
ftp your_server_ip
登录后,将项目源码上传到服务器上的指定目录。
4、配置环境变量
根据项目需求,配置环境变量,以下以Python项目为例,配置环境变量:
export PATH=$PATH:/usr/local/bin export PYTHONPATH=$PYTHONPATH:/path/to/your/project
/path/to/your/project
是项目源码的路径。
5、运行项目
根据项目需求,运行项目,以下以Python项目为例,运行项目:
python /path/to/your/project/app.py
/path/to/your/project/app.py
是项目启动文件的路径。
优化与监控
1、优化性能
针对项目性能,进行以下优化:
(1)优化代码:检查代码中的性能瓶颈,进行优化。
(2)缓存:使用缓存技术,提高数据读取速度。
(3)负载均衡:使用腾讯云负载均衡服务,提高服务器的负载能力。
2、监控
使用腾讯云监控服务,实时监控服务器性能和项目运行状态,以下步骤:
(1)进入腾讯云控制台,选择“云监控”服务。
(2)创建监控任务,选择监控指标、阈值、报警方式等。
(3)设置报警联系人,确保在异常情况下能够及时收到通知。
本文详细解析了如何将源码部署到腾讯云服务器,通过以上步骤,您可以将项目快速部署到腾讯云,并享受稳定、高效、安全的云计算服务,希望本文对您有所帮助。
本文链接:https://zhitaoyun.cn/641063.html
发表评论